The Yesterday My Tomorrow Brings

Accidental Poet



 

As I look to tomorrow

How will I look back on today?

Will I see it in the same light?

Will it help me find my way?

 

Yesterday is now gone

In the books it is said

But still, it lingers

Deep in the depths of my head

 

How much longer

Can I go on like this?

Wondering what will become of me

Is there something I missed?

 

Like an hourglass

The time passes by

Each grain of sand

Of when, how and why

 

I know, I know

Don’t overthink it

But it’s in the glass

And I’m inclined to drink it

 

Cause that’s what I do

I think till I’m drunk

Till I can’t think anymore

And my head goes kaplunk
